PyPI官网发布Python库bandit-high-entropy-string-2.1.2

版权申诉
0 下载量 91 浏览量 更新于2024-10-02 收藏 13KB GZ 举报
资源摘要信息:"该资源是一份来自Python包索引(PyPI)官网的压缩包文件,文件名为 'bandit-high-entropy-string-2.1.2.tar.gz',资源全名为 'bandit-high-entropy-string-2.1.2.tar.gz',其主要用途和功能与Python编程语言相关。" 知识点: 1. PyPI官网介绍: PyPI,全称为Python Package Index,即Python包索引,是Python社区的主要软件仓库,用于托管和分发Python包。PyPI提供了一个中央平台,供开发者上传和分享自己的Python库,也为用户查找和安装这些库提供了便利。开发者通过PyPI可以更加方便地管理和使用第三方库,从而加速开发过程。 2. Python包管理工具pip: 在使用PyPI下载和安装包时,通常会用到一个名为pip的工具。pip是Python的包管理工具,它允许用户下载、安装和管理Python包。通过pip,用户可以轻松地从PyPI安装所需的库,例如,使用命令行执行 'pip install bandit-high-entropy-string-2.1.2' 即可安装本资源。 3. Python库的作用: Python库是一系列已经编写的代码集合,能够提供特定的功能。开发者可以在自己的Python项目中导入和使用这些库,从而避免重复造轮子,提高开发效率。本资源中的 'bandit-high-entropy-string-2.1.2' 就是一个Python库,尽管从标题来看,它的命名暗示可能与安全性和检测高熵字符串相关。 4. 了解高熵字符串: 在软件安全领域,熵是一种度量数据不可预测性的指标。高熵字符串通常指的是那些难以猜测或预测的字符串。例如,一个高质量的密码通常拥有高熵,因为其包含很多随机性的元素。在本资源的描述中,"high-entropy-string"可能暗示这个库与生成、检测或处理高熵字符串相关,这在加密和安全编程中是一个重要的方面。 5. Python库的版本控制: 资源中提到的版本号2.1.2,它遵循了常见的软件版本命名规则,包括主版本号、次版本号和修订号。主版本号(major)在兼容性上发生变化时更新,次版本号(minor)在新增功能时更新,修订号(patch)在进行向后兼容的错误修复时更新。了解版本号的含义有助于用户根据自己的需求选择合适的库版本。 6. 压缩包文件格式: 资源文件名为.tar.gz格式,这是一种常见于Unix/Linux系统中的压缩文件格式。.tar代表tape archive,是一种包含多个文件和目录的备份文件格式;.gz则是GNU Zip的缩写,通常用于对.tar文件进行压缩。在Windows系统中,常见的压缩文件格式为.zip或.exe。用户需要根据自身操作系统使用适当的解压缩工具来解压.tar.gz文件。 总结: 综合以上知识点,用户可以了解到该资源是一个从PyPI官网下载的Python库压缩包,其主要功能可能与安全和高熵字符串相关。用户需要使用pip工具来安装此库,同时要根据Python的版本和自身的安全需求来确定是否需要这个库。此外,用户还需注意文件格式和版本号,以便正确安装和使用这个Python库。